-- ============================================================ -- Part 1: New indexes on EXISTING tables (optimize aggregation) -- ============================================================ -- Traces: snapshot worker scans by start_time for root traces only -- Replaces Seq Scan (2.5ms→0.1ms at current scale, critical at 100K+ rows) CREATE INDEX IF NOT EXISTS idx_traces_start_root ON traces (start_time DESC) WHERE parent_trace_id IS NULL; -- Spans: snapshot worker joins on trace_id filtering by span_type -- Current idx_spans_trace is (trace_id, start_time) — start_time useless here -- This index lets PG filter span_type IN the index, avoiding wide-row fetches CREATE INDEX IF NOT EXISTS idx_spans_trace_type ON spans (trace_id, span_type); -- ============================================================ -- Part 2: usage_snapshots table -- ============================================================ CREATE TABLE IF NOT EXISTS usage_snapshots ( id UUID PRIMARY KEY DEFAULT uuid_generate_v7(), bucket_hour TIMESTAMPTZ NOT NULL, agent_id UUID, provider VARCHAR(50) NOT NULL DEFAULT '', model VARCHAR(200) NOT NULL DEFAULT '', channel VARCHAR(50) NOT NULL DEFAULT '', -- Token metrics input_tokens BIGINT NOT NULL DEFAULT 0, output_tokens BIGINT NOT NULL DEFAULT 0, cache_read_tokens BIGINT NOT NULL DEFAULT 0, cache_create_tokens BIGINT NOT NULL DEFAULT 0, thinking_tokens BIGINT NOT NULL DEFAULT 0, -- Cost total_cost NUMERIC(12,6) NOT NULL DEFAULT 0, -- Counts request_count INTEGER NOT NULL DEFAULT 0, llm_call_count INTEGER NOT NULL DEFAULT 0, tool_call_count INTEGER NOT NULL DEFAULT 0, error_count INTEGER NOT NULL DEFAULT 0, unique_users INTEGER NOT NULL DEFAULT 0, -- Duration avg_duration_ms INTEGER NOT NULL DEFAULT 0, -- Memory & Knowledge Graph (point-in-time counts) memory_docs INTEGER NOT NULL DEFAULT 0, memory_chunks INTEGER NOT NULL DEFAULT 0, kg_entities INTEGER NOT NULL DEFAULT 0, kg_relations INTEGER NOT NULL DEFAULT 0, created_at TIMESTAMPTZ NOT NULL DEFAULT NOW() ); -- ============================================================ -- Part 3: usage_snapshots indexes -- ============================================================ -- Time-series queries: GROUP BY bucket_hour ORDER BY bucket_hour CREATE INDEX IF NOT EXISTS idx_usage_snapshots_bucket ON usage_snapshots (bucket_hour DESC); -- Agent-scoped time-series: WHERE agent_id = $1 ORDER BY bucket_hour CREATE INDEX IF NOT EXISTS idx_usage_snapshots_agent_bucket ON usage_snapshots (agent_id, bucket_hour DESC); -- Cross-filter: WHERE provider = $1 AND bucket_hour BETWEEN ... CREATE INDEX IF NOT EXISTS idx_usage_snapshots_provider_bucket ON usage_snapshots (provider, bucket_hour DESC) WHERE provider != ''; -- Cross-filter: WHERE channel = $1 AND bucket_hour BETWEEN ... CREATE INDEX IF NOT EXISTS idx_usage_snapshots_channel_bucket ON usage_snapshots (channel, bucket_hour DESC) WHERE channel != ''; -- Upsert dedup: ON CONFLICT — prevents duplicate snapshot rows CREATE UNIQUE INDEX IF NOT EXISTS idx_usage_snapshots_unique ON usage_snapshots ( bucket_hour, COALESCE(agent_id, '00000000-0000-0000-0000-000000000000'), provider, model, channel );
